Title: Understanding the Colorado Resolution Accepting Resignation of Member of Limited Liability Company and Appointing a Successor Member Introduction: In the realm of limited liability companies (LCS), changes in membership are not uncommon. When a member wishes to resign from an LLC, a formal process must be followed to ensure a smooth transition. In Colorado, this process involves filing a Resolution Accepting Resignation of Member and Appointing a Successor Member. This article aims to provide a detailed description of this resolution, its importance, and potential variations it may entail. 1. Definition of Colorado Resolution Accepting Resignation of Member of LLC: The Colorado Resolution Accepting Resignation of Member of LLC is a legal document used to acknowledge the voluntary resignation of an existing member from a limited liability company. This resolution appoints a successor member or designates a new member to fill the vacant position. It serves to maintain the stability, compliance, and continuity of the LLC's operations. 2. Importance of the Resignation Resolution: — Ensures Legal Compliance: Filing this resolution adheres to the legal requirements established by the Colorado Limited Liability Company Act. It guarantees that the resignation and subsequent appointment of a new member are in line with state regulations. — Maintains Continuity: By designating a successor member, the resolution ensures a seamless transition in the LLC's membership. This aids in sustaining the company's performance and mitigates potential disruptions caused by the resignation of a key member. — Resolves Ownership Interests: The resolution addresses the distribution of ownership interests of the resigning member, ensuring a fair and clear transfer of their rights, assets, and liabilities to the successor member. — Sets Record for Future References: Creating a documented record of the resignation resolution facilitates easy reference for current and future members, as well as for governing authorities and any potential legal matters. 3. Variations of the Colorado Resolution Accepting Resignation of Member of LLC: While the core purpose of accepting a resignation and appointing a new member remains the same, the resolution may differ in additional aspects depending on the LLC's specific needs and circumstances. Some possible variations include: — Appointment of Multiple Successor Members: In certain cases, an LLC may appoint multiple successors to replace the resigning member to maintain a desired balance of ownership or skill sets. — Change in Membership Percentage: The resignation resolution can reflect a change in the percentage of ownership interests held by each member, based on the circumstances and agreements among the parties involved. — Amendments to Operating Agreement: The acceptance of a member's resignation may require adjustments to the LLC's operating agreement, which can be outlined within the resolution.
